Catalytic and asymmetric [2,3]sigmatropic rearrangement: Co(III)-salen catalyzed S-ylide formation from allyl aryl sulfides and their rearrangement

Reaction of allyl aryl sulfides and α-diazoacetic acid esters in the presence of optically active Co(III)-salen complex (8-Br) provided 3- substituted 2-arylthio-4-pentenoic acid esters stereoselectively by way of enantioselective S-ylide formation and subsequent diastereoselective [2,3]sigmatropic rearrangement. For example, the reaction of cinnamyl phenyl sulfide and (-)-menthyl α-diazoacetate provided (-)-menthyl (2R,3S)-2- phenylthio-3-phenyl-4-pentenoate of 74% de preferentially.
Co(III)-salen catalyzed carbenoid reaction: Stereoselective [2,3]sigmatropic rearrangement of S-ylides derived from allyl aryl sulfides

Allyl aryl sulfides and diazoacetic acid esters react in the presence of optically active Co(III)-salen complex (4) with good enantioselectivity, to give the [2,3]sigmatropic rearrangement products, 2-arylthio-3-aryl-4-pentenoic acid esters, via the corresponding S-ylides.
